About this listen
This collection contains several of Tennyson’s best-known poems and shows his mastery of both lyricism and epic narrative.
Contents:
- “The Epic—Morte d’Arthur”
- “The Gardener’s Daughter, or The Pictures”
- “Dora”
- “The Talking Oak”
- “Love and Duty”
- “Ulysses”
- “Locksley Hall”
- “Godiva”
- The Day-dream”
- “St. Agnes’ Eve”
- “Sir Galahad”
- “To ___, after reading a Life and Letters”
- “Lady Clare”
- “The Lord of Burleigh”
- “Come not, when I am dead”
- “The Beggar Maid”
- “A Farewell”
- “The Eagle”
- “Break, break, break”
- “Ode on the Death of the Duke of Wellington”
- “The Charge of the Light Brigade”
- “The Brook. An Idyll”
- “The Daisy”
- “To the Rev. F. D. Maurice”
- “Will”
- “Tithonus”
